    Virginia shipyards have a long history of shipbuilding, which includes the U.S Navy. These facilities exposed thousands of civilians and military personnel to asbestos. The large number of constructions undertaken at these facilities resulted in the exposure of this harmful material. Because of its fireproofing and insulation properties, asbestos was a popular material for shipbuilding.

    During World War II, the Navy used a number of ships that contained asbestos, including cruisers and destroyers. The high levels of asbestos aboard these ships put sailors and other personnel at risk for exposure to this dangerous mineral. Many Navy veterans have been diagnosed with mesothelioma and other asbestos-related diseases.

    In addition to naval shipyards asbestos was also utilized in numerous automotive plants throughout the state of Virginia. Ford, Volvo GM, ABEX and GM operated several locations in which asbestos was exposed to workers. The auto plants employed workers who handled asbestos-containing products, such as packing, gaskets, raw asbestos, and insulation.

    Power plants in Virginia make use of large high-temperature equipment, such as furnaces, boilers, turbines and boilers. These machines required a significant amount of energy to run and produced significant amounts of dust while in operation. Workers at power plants may have been exposed to asbestos while installing, maintaining and repairing this equipment. Power plants employed asbestos to insulate fans blowers, heaters, and other equipment. They also contained asbestos packing and gaskets. When these equipments were removed or opened for maintenance and inspection asbestos was released into the atmosphere.

    In the past coal was used to produce electricity in Virginia. Asbestos was often used to insulate heating systems as well as ventilation systems in coal-fired plants. Asbestos was also used in the construction of generators, steam turbines compressors, ducting and ducting.

    Many Virginia residents have received a mesothelioma diagnosis. Virginia ranked 12th nationally in mesothelioma deaths and diagnoses from 1999 to 2017.     Due to Virginia's coastal properties and its central location on the East Coast, the state has a long and rich history of naval and shipbuilding operations. Asbestos is commonly used to make insulation for Navy vessels, shipyards, pipe covers, boiler insulation, and other protective materials. Shipyard workers, such as electricians, plumbers and insulators and millwrights were frequently exposed to asbestos.

    Exposure to asbestos can cause serious health problems like mesothelioma or asbestosis. These conditions result from the inhalation of asbestos fibers that are tiny. The fibers are breathed in and can cause inflammation of the lungs. These illnesses can take up to 50 years for symptoms to appear and are difficult identify.
